Phonemes
The smallest units of sound that distinguish one word from another in a particular language.
Morphemes
The smallest grammatical units in a language that carry meaning, such as prefixes, suffixes, and roots.
Words
The basic units of language composed of one or more phonemes that convey specific meanings and can be spoken, written, or signed.
Sentences
Grammatically complete sequences of words conveying thoughts, statements, questions, or commands.
